Best answer to the question «Do cats meow for attention?»
Cats enjoy social contact with people, and some will be quite vocal in their requests for attention. The cat may want to be stroked, played with or simply talked to. Cats who are left alone for long periods of time each day may be more likely to meow for attention. To ask for food.

How do you understand a cat's meow?
To understand a cat's meow, pay attention to the length and tone of the sounds. Short meows usually mean your kitty wants something, like food or attention, and long meows typically indicate annoyance or stress.
Do cats meow at other cats to get attention?
She Meows at You Cats rarely meow at other cats, with the exception of kittens meowing to their mothers. Adult cats generally only meow to get the attention of humans. Since cats first began living with humans, they have learned that vocalizations are the best way to communicate with us, a species that just wonât stop talking.
Do cats meow to each other to get attention?
In fact, meowing is something that cats only do to get attention from humans. When theyâre with other cats, they will not meow to each other, but instead use a myriad of different noises, movements and silent body language to get their message across. Do Cats Understand Human Meows?

âThey learn that we respond when they meow, and may learn, for instance, that 'demand' meowsâthe ones that are loud and hard to ignoreâwork well when they want something, like food or attention," Parry says. Those meows are something that they save for humans: Adult cats don't meow to other cats.
What does it mean when you hear a cat sound?
Different types of cat sounds The most commonly heard cat noise is the classic âmeowâ. Generally, this sound is used to demand attention. Kittens meow almost constantly, always in search of their motherâs love, milk, or attention.

Do Burmese cats meow a lot?
Some Cats Meow, But The Burmese Is Known To Rumble Burmese are very vocal cats and the sound they make is more like a low rumble than a meow. This breed demands attention from the humans in their household.
Why do cats meow when they see you?
Meows generally are calls for attention of some sort â either to say, âwatch itâ, âwhat about meâ or âwatch meâ. Some cats will have a short quick meow when they meet eyes with you across the room as if to say â Hi â I see you too. Some cats meow when they are in pain, which is often a high, pitched loud guttural meow.
Why do cats reply to humans meowing?
Why do cats meow back to you? Cats have developed their meows to communicate with humans. They meow for attention, as a way of saying hello or asking for something. Since itâs a form of communication, owners that talk to their cats are most likely to receive a meow back.
